Quick refresher for whoever inherits this: deliveries retry on any 5xx or timeout, with exponential backoff plus jitter, capped at the max-attempts setting. A 410 permanently disables the endpoint — that's intentional, don't "fix" it. Duplicate deliveries are possible after a retry, so receivers must be idempotent; we log a warning but never block. If a customer complains about missed hooks, check the dead-letter queue before touching anything. The dispatcher's retry behavior is governed entirely by the values below.

settings of yajep-bawig:
[prair]
team = rusax
access_code = ac_3bd592
owner = frawyn.olieth
host = prair.paliqnet.test
port = 3000
peer = pelok.novacdata.corp
salt = 99be0c50
pin = 9625

Handover — reception, Dorley House. Fire drill is Thursday 10:30. Print the roll-call sheet from the shared drive and take it to the courtyard muster point. Tick names as wardens confirm floors are clear. Visitors get counted separately by whoever signed them in. To pull the live badge register on the lobby terminal, enter the access code below.

door code, tajof-kageg: bdg-QVDCE-3

**Postmortem timeline — 03:12**

The Stockbridge reconciliation job resumed after the datastore failover but reprocessed the prior hour's batch, double-counting roughly 4,000 SKUs. Alerting stayed quiet because variance thresholds compare against the previous run, which was also inflated. Future maintainers: check batch watermarks before trusting variance alerts. The job's trace reference for this window appears below.

build token for tajeg-bajep: htk14_409ba9df6b8acb